Google Cloud’s Office of the CISO released its August 2026 edition of *Cloud CISO Perspectives*, with Chris Betz arguing that AI amplifies the need for foundational security measures rather than replacing them. The report underscores that adversaries now leverage AI for faster, more sophisticated attacks, including dynamic malware and deepfake-based scams, while defenders must strengthen multi-factor authentication, Zero Trust frameworks, and patching to reduce vulnerabilities. The shift requires scaling traditional defenses to match AI’s speed, ensuring layered protections remain effective against evolving threats. Betz notes that foundational strength is the primary differentiator between resilience and compromise in the AI era.

AI has transformed vulnerability management, enabling automated discovery and near-instant exploitation windows, but prioritization and rapid mitigation remain critical. Organizations now use AI-driven tools to scan systems, identify flaws, and suggest fixes, accelerating the software development lifecycle. Google Cloud’s AI Threat Defense framework automates testing and deployment, while dynamic threat modeling—updated in real-time—replaces static assessments. These advancements allow security teams to respond faster than attackers, though human oversight remains essential for high-risk cases.

Threat modeling has gained prominence as a strategic tool, requiring integration of code, cloud architecture, and network data to identify risks. Google Cloud’s engineering teams now route product launches through an agent-based security review pipeline, flagging high-risk indicators for human review. Multi-AI models are being tested to aggregate system data and enumerate threats, scaling the process beyond manual capabilities. The approach aligns security with business objectives, positioning CISOs as strategic leaders in boardroom discussions about AI vulnerabilities and organizational growth.

Morgan Stanley’s partnership with Google Cloud and Wiz demonstrates the practical impact of these principles, replacing fragmented tools with a unified AI Threat Defense framework. The collaboration reduced the mean time to detect threats by 99.9%, shifting from a 45-minute reactive window to proactive mitigation in under 90 seconds.
